What is a OneDegree Sustainable Impact Score (SIS)?
Properties with a Sustainable Impact Score provide a more positive environmental impact when you’re traveling, allowing you to feel good about your next vacation. The One Degree Eco Score is determined by a combination of three factors:
- Our Eco Score self assessment which is comprised of over 115 answers
- Location based data collected from your property listing including a property’s walk, transit, and bike score
- Traveler reviews to ensure there is accuracy in submissions
